February 13th, 2008 by cybrpunk
Well, the format war between HD DVD and Blu-Ray DVD for HD format dominance was basically over when Warner Brothers announced that they would stop producing HD DVD versions of their movies as of the summer of 2008. Considering that Warner Brothers makes up a ton of DVD sales this is pretty much the death [...]
